What This Category Covers

Silicone couplers and hoses connect intake, intercooler, turbocharger, supercharger, and coolant plumbing sections in both direct fit and custom fabrication applications. Silicone construction offers strong resistance to heat, pressure, and harsh engine bay conditions compared to standard rubber hose, making it the preferred material for boosted and high heat routing.

Categories Included

Straight silicone couplers, reducer couplers for stepping between pipe sizes, 45 degree and 90 degree elbows for tight packaging, transition elbows that change diameter and direction together, hump hoses that absorb vibration, T-hose couplers for branch connections, and reinforced high temperature hoses for heavy duty applications.

Straight Couplers and Reducers

Straight silicone couplers create clean, direct connections between matched diameter intake, intercooler, or coolant pipe sections, while reducer couplers step between two different pipe sizes for custom fabrication and piping upgrades where factory diameters do not match aftermarket components.

Elbows and Transition Couplers

45 degree and 90 degree silicone elbows route piping around tight engine bay obstacles without the flow restriction of a sharp metal bend, while transition elbows combine a diameter change with a direction change for compact custom piping layouts.

Hump Hoses and Reinforced Hoses

Hump hoses absorb engine movement and vibration in intercooler and charge pipe systems where a rigid connection would otherwise crack or loosen over time, while reinforced silicone hoses are built with additional ply layers for high heat, boosted, and heavy duty applications like turbocharger and supercharger plumbing.

T-Hose Couplers and Custom Fabrication

T-hose couplers and T adapters add a branch port to an existing hose run, commonly used for boost gauge lines, water methanol injection ports, and vacuum reference lines in a custom turbo or supercharger fabrication project.

How to Choose the Correct Silicone Coupler or Hose

  • Measure the outer diameter of both pipe ends you are connecting before ordering a coupler or reducer
  • Choose a reinforced or high temp rated hose for turbocharger and supercharger plumbing runs
  • Select the correct ply count for your boost level, since higher ply counts resist pressure better
  • Use hump hoses at rigid to rigid connections that experience engine movement or vibration
  • Match elbow angle to your available routing space rather than forcing a straight coupler to bend
  • Confirm hose clamp size matches the coupler diameter for a secure seal
  • Check the temperature rating against your specific coolant or charge air application

Common Questions

What is the benefit of silicone over rubber hose?

Silicone offers greater resistance to heat, pressure, and engine bay conditions than standard rubber hose, along with better flexibility for routing in tight spaces and a longer service life under boosted or high temperature conditions.

How do I know what size coupler I need?

Measure the outer diameter of the pipe ends you are connecting with a caliper or tape measure and match that measurement to the coupler inner diameter listed on each product.

Can I use a straight coupler in place of a hump hose?

A straight coupler can work in a low vibration application, but a hump hose is recommended at connections with engine movement or vibration since its shape flexes and absorbs motion better than a straight coupler.

What ply count should I choose for a turbo application?

Higher ply count silicone couplers such as 4-ply construction are recommended for turbocharger and supercharger plumbing where boost pressure and heat are elevated compared to a naturally aspirated intake.

Are silicone couplers reusable if I change my piping layout?

Yes. Silicone couplers can typically be reused when reconfiguring a piping layout as long as the coupler is not damaged, cut, or overheated beyond its rated temperature.

Do reducer couplers work in both directions?

Yes. Reducer couplers can step up or step down in diameter depending on which end is connected to the larger or smaller pipe, making them useful in either flow direction.

What hose clamps should I use with silicone couplers?

T-bolt clamps or high quality worm gear clamps sized to match the coupler outer diameter are recommended for a secure, leak free seal, especially on boosted applications.

Can silicone hoses be used for coolant routing?

Yes. Silicone hose is well suited for coolant routing due to its heat resistance, and many builders use it for both charge air and cooling system connections in a single build.

Will a T-hose coupler work for a boost gauge line?

Yes. T-hose couplers are commonly used to add a boost gauge, water methanol injection, or vacuum reference port to an existing intake or intercooler hose run.

How long do silicone couplers typically last?

Silicone couplers generally last many years under normal conditions, though they should be inspected periodically for cracking, hardening, or clamp indentation and replaced if any of these signs appear.
